Nawal Roy

Founder & CEO at Holmusk

Overview

Nawal Roy is Founder & CEO at Holmusk[1], a behavioral health company headquartered in New York with additional offices across Europe and Asia[2]. Holmusk combines a behavioral health database with digital solutions to advance evidence generation and innovation in behavioral health research and care[2]. Roy has held several advisory and board positions, including Member of the Board of Advisors at U-Ploid Biotechnologies[3], Board of Director at Healthy Brains Global Initiative[4], and Board of Director and Co-founder at Galen Growth[6]. Roy previously served as Member of the Global Future Council for Mental Health at the World Economic Forum[7] and as CEO of MindLinc[8]. Roy holds an M.Phil in Financial Economics from Indira Gandhi Institute of Development Research[13] and an MS in Quantitative Analysis from University of Cincinnati[11].
